INGRES ANNOUNCES EASYINGRES TO SIMPLIFY TRANSITION FROM MYSQL
Community Project Makes Installation and Use of PHP Development Environment for Ingres Fast and
Easy
REDWOOD CITY, Calif. - July 14, 2009 - Ingres Corporation, the leading open source database company
and pioneer of the New Economics of IT, announced today the creation of EasyIngres, an Ingres
developer community product that helps PHP developers easily create applications using Ingres and
simplifies the transition from MySQL to Ingres. Spearheaded by Cédric Pasquotti a PHP developer
based in France, EasyIngres bundles all necessary components to easily create PHP applications
which can take advantage of the enterprise feature set provided by Ingres. EasyIngres is now
available for download at
http://esd.ingres.com/product/Community_Projects/Developm....

EasyIngres, a package which automatically installs a PHP development environment, is a community
project that brings together the Ingres database, Apache and PHP projects to streamline the setup
and configuration process. Included in the bundle are Ingres 9.2, Apache 2.2.8, PHP 5.2.9, Ingres
Developer Workbench, Scite Editor Version 1.77 and the Frequent Flyer application, all in a single
installable package. EasyIngres was designed with productivity in mind, and offers enterprise
capabilities for business critical projects, from the desktop to the data center.
